With this example, which uses water, whose specific heat capacity equals … Web18 jun. 2024 · Energy gets transferred from the hob to the spoon by the pan heating up due to the flame. Then the heat energy transfers to the metal pan which heats up the water. Then due to convection the water will heat up, next the heat from the water will conduct into the metal spoon which therefore heats the spoon.
